Hyperfine Mass Splittings of Baryons Containing a Heavy Quark in Large N QCD
Abstract
The hyperfine mass splittings of baryons containing a heavy quark are derived at leading order in large $N$ QCD. Hyperfine splittings either preserve or violate heavy quark spin symmetry. Previous work proves that the splittings which preserve heavy quark spin symmetry are proportional to ${\bf J}^2$ at order $1/N$, where $J$ is the angular momentum of the light degrees of freedom of the baryon. This work proves that the splittings which violate heavy quark spin symmetry are proportional to ${\bf J} \cdot {\bf S_Q}$ at order $1/(N m_Q)$ in the $1/N$ and $1/m_Q$ expansions.
